#64191b - RGB(100, 25, 27) - Persian Plum Color FAQ

What is the color code for Persian Plum?

Hex color code for Persian Plum color is #64191b. RGB color code for persian plum color is rgb(100, 25, 27).

What is the RGB value of #64191b?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#64191b is rgb(100, 25, 27).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'100' indicates the intensity of the red component, '25' represents the green component's intensity, and '27'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#64191b.

What is the HSL value of #64191b?

In the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#64191b has an HSL value of 358° (degrees) for Hue, 60% for Saturation, and 25% for Lightness. In this HSL representation, the Hue at 358° indicates the basic color tone, which is a shade of red in this case. The Saturation value of 60% describes the intensity or purity of this color, with a higher percentage indicating a more vivid and pure color. The Lightness value of 25% determines the brightness of the color, where a higher percentage represents a lighter shade.
